The Antigua & Barbuda Falcons closed out a thrilling four wicket win over the Barbados Royals to inch closer to a first ever appearance in the Caribbean Premier League (CPL) knockout stages. Andries Gous carried his bat to finish on 85 not out as the Falcons claimed victory with two runs from the final ball.

​Having won the toss, the Falcons elected to field first and this seemed to have backfired in the opening stages of the Royals’ innings as Brandon King flayed the ball to all parts of the Kensington Oval, much to the delight of the home fans. King was supported by 27 from Quinton de Kock and a quick fire 29 from Sherfane Rutherford.

King missed out on his hundred and ended the innings on 98 not out as he and Chris Green looked for runs rather than a milestone as the Royals set the Falcons 188 to win. The pick of the Falcons bowlers was Salman Irshad who claimed incredible figures of 2/13 off four overs on a very good batting surface. 

​There was a solid stand from Amir Jangoo and Gous for the Falcons before two quick wickets brought the Royals back into the game. If could have been many more Falcons batters heading back to the Sir Garfield Sobers pavilion, but several dropped catches stopped the Royals from capitalising on the chances they have created.

​There were cameos throughout the Falcons innings but nothing else as substantial as Gous’ innings. But he wasn’t on strike at the end with two needed from the last ball. Shamar Springer was the one given that responsibility and he hit the ball down the ground as the Falcons pair scrambled back for a second to leave the Royals still without their first win this season.
